What Do I Do When...? reviews and updates the principles upon which the Discipline With Dignity program (created by Drs. Allen Mendler and Richard Curwin) is founded. It summarizes the key methods and describes some new approaches to difficult behavior. It also addresses motivations for student misbehavior, principles behind effective disciple, the process of changing the focus of discipline, and the most effective classroom methods of discipline. Educators will learn how to deal with power struggles, how to implement unconventional methods of discipline, effective strategies for working with parents, and ways to have an impact on schoolwide discipline.
